実現したいこと
vue2からvue3にしています。
<input v-model="zip" value="<?php echo zipValue ?>" >
的なコードがあり、確認画面から戻ってきたり、エラーで戻されたりするとinputの中身が空になります。
原理は理解しているつもりで、v-modelはvueのdata で管理するべきで、HTML側に無理やりシステムからvalueに値を書いても意味がないのかなと思っています。
本来であれば
<?php echo zipValue ?>に値があればv-modelのvalueをjsで書き換える 処理が正しいのかなと思うのですがHTML側からvueのdataを書き換えるいい方法はないですか?
<?php if zipValue ?> <script> vue.zip = <?php echo zipValue ?> </script> <? /php if zipValue ?>
とするしかないですか?

バッドをするには、ログインかつ
こちらの条件を満たす必要があります。